US Treasury Sanctions Xinbi Guarantee Dismantling a 24 Billion Dollar Illicit Crypto Marketplace Linked to North Korean Hackers and Global Scams
In a decisive move aimed at crippling the financial infrastructure of international cybercrime, the United States Department of the Treasury’s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C) announced comprehensive sanctions on September 9, 2026, against Xinbi Guarantee. Identified as a premier Chinese-language illicit marketplace, Xinbi Guarantee has functioned as a central clearinghouse for money laundering, cyber-scam…

FBI Seizure of Huione Group Infrastructure and the Dismantling of a $31 Billion Illicit Marketplace
The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) has successfully executed the seizure of a critical cloud computing account belonging to subsidiaries of the Huione Group, a Cambodian conglomerate identified as a central pillar in a global network of money laundering and cyber-enabled fraud. This enforcement action marks a significant milestone in the multi-year effort to dismantle…
